Full Stack Developer
Beograd, Srbija
Postavljeno pre 1 godina

Endava is reimagining the relationship between people and technology. For the past 20 years it has helped some of the world’s leading Finance, Insurance, Telecommunications, Media, Technology, and Retail companies accelerate their ability to take advantage of new business models and market opportunities. We have more than 6200 employees located in close to client locations in Denmark, Germany, Netherlands, United Kingdom, United States and nearshore delivery centers in the EU: Romania, Bulgaria; Central European Countries: North Macedonia, Moldova and Serbia; Latin America: Argentina, Colombia, Uruguay and Venezuela.

Java Fullstack Team Lead
to join our team in Belgrade


Person on this position will be working for one of the largest container shipping company in the world. Project is focused on developing the core functionalities of the containers shipping system. Endava developers are helping to fulfil fast growing demands from the market making innovative solutions in the attractive technology stack. Methodology that is used is Extreme programming (XP) and it requires that developers share desktop screens working in pairs.

Endava is looking for the team lead (Java full-stack developer), who would be leading mixed multicultural team in a new innovative project. The platform they are using is Pivotal Cloud Foundry (Infrastructure as code, BuildPacks, API gateway and service mesh) with following tech stack: Spring Boot (Java+Kotlin) microservices and React/Angular on UI.

Your responsibilities:

  • Leading a team of 5-6 Full Stack Java developers and establishing good engineering and collaboration practices (code reviews etc.)
  • Gathering/analyzing requirements, estimating tasks and participating in daily team sync-ups
  • Hands-on development of backend Java features and frontend features
  • Daily communication with the client through emails, video calls etc.


Match your profile

  • 5+ years of experience working with Java and some experience with leading a team
  • Experience with Spring Boot framework (Java+Kotlin)
  • Experience with microservices and some of the frameworks in .js (preferable Angular or React on UI)
  • Good spoken English
  • Leadership by example
  • Experience within multicultural teams and good communication skills
  • Experience in presales

The following skills would be a plus:

  • XP experience
  • Experience with Kotlin
  • Experience with TDD (Test Driven Development)


Additional Benefits

  • Flexible working hours
  • Employee stock options
  • Private health insurance
  • Company sponsored trainings
  • Domestic and international conferences
  • Workshops and education
  • English classes

Apply HERE.

Karatkeristike posla

Kategorija poslaJava